Definition: NAICS 562111   Solid waste collection

This U.S. indust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in one or more of the following: (1) collecting and/or hauling nonhazardous solid waste (i.e., garbage) within a local area; (2) operating nonhazardous solid waste transfer stations; and (3) collecting and/or hauling mixed recyclable materials within a local area.

Historical comparability

Comparable   NAICS 562111, Solid waste collection, is comparable between 2002 and 1997.
